Through keyword searches of architecture in the National Library of Korea, 1,346 books published between 2011 and 2015 were founded. Excluding examination books, workbooks, textbooks, and government publications, the detailed contents of 1,032 books were reviewed. Focusing on about 15,000 keywords assigned by the web site Kyobo Book Centre, some 128 main keywords were selected and the books were classified into ten categories according to their contents and characteristics; planning, travel, critique, collections, essays, history, theory, general, traditional architecture/Hanok, housing. Categories with remarkable diversity such as theory, history, collection, housing, and general were organized as infographics. Through this system, we can figure out what kind of books we have produced and which subjects and types of books we have mainly consumed.…
